Housing Expenditures and Mortgage Expenses
With my Housing expenses report I see that my mortgage expenditure is dropping each year but I have a fixed rate mortgage (it looks like only the interest portion is being added into the overall expenditure. Where does the whole mortgage expense show up in my expenditures? As the housing piece flows to total spending, etc. it seems like an expense item may have been overlooked. I am probably overlooking something but want to make sure the full mortgage (P&I, not taxes, maintenace, etc) is accounted for.

Yes, the beauty of a fixed rate mortgage. It's declining in real terms each year--and since we report in "today's dollars" you are seeing right thing there. The taxes and insurance, on the other hand, keep pace with inflation so that part of the payment (which is easy to see after payoff or in the DETAIL report) remain constant since those payments are not fixed in 2009 dollars.
